Fruity Couscous Salad

Reviewed: Apr. 15, 2008
Excellent! I did follow the advice of other reviewers (thanks by the way) and used orange juice for the liquid in the couscous. I used 1/4 cup additional orange juice so the couscous wouldn't be dry, which was perfect. I also reduced the cumin to 1/2 tsp. and added 1/2 tsp. cinnamon. My husband and I both loved this and are looking forward to leftovers tomorrow.

Sweet Coated Pecans

Reviewed: Mar. 13, 2008
These are DELICIOUS! I have made them following the recipe exactly and made them with the change others recommended, which is using half white sugar and half brown sugar. I think the pecans turn out better with the sugar mixture: half white, half brown. I also use vanilla extract in place of the water. For easy clean up, I place aluminum foil on the cookie sheet, spray it with PAM and after baking throw it away. Easy and delicious.....my kind of recipe!
